Watched the Vikings/Niners game on Game Pass. Thought the Niners D played really well and held what should be a really good Vikings offense to 17 points. DeForest Buckner is an absolute monster on the inside, the rookie Warner looked really good, and I like the safeties. They're going to be trouble for us, especially after they get Foster back and continue to gel as a unit.

John Lynch and Saleh been on point with picking the right personnel for the "Seattle" scheme. Still lack a quality LEO though which is going to eventually bite us in the ass. Cassius Marsh is serviceable but not really showing enough. Kaepernick bit the 49ers one last time before he left and that was winning the Week 16 game against the Lambs which pushed us out of the #1 overall spot causing us not to get Myles Garrett. He would have been a monster at that Cliff Avril spot. Solomon is good but hes more of a Bennett big end type.

I've kinda been saying this all offseason...

...They have young, promising players at CB (Witherspoon), Safety (Tartt, Colbert), LB (Warner, Foster)and all over the D-Line (Buckner, Thomas, Armstead, Blair, Jones). Its one of the big reasons Sherman was a priority. Yes, they could use him on the field, but they REALLY needed that vet leadership.

They don't have alot of depth tho at LB or DB (D-Line not bad) and their BIGGEST problem on D is a lack of a true LEO. They need outside pass rush badly and it will eventually show. One of the biggest off season needs after the year and why they at least made a few calls on Khalil Mack.
